Patricia Horing


Capturing the image of one of the girls from Sierra Leone, accomplished portrait artist Patricia Horing's postcard is entitled Augusta. Patricia's most recent honor is to be one of 50 artists out of 3,300 entries selected for the Outwin Boochever Portrait Competition's 2009 show currently on display at the Smithsonian's National Portrait Gallery in Washington, DC through August 2010!  Living and working in Larchmont, New York, Patricia paints psychological portraits and interior scenes that explore the tensions and pleasures of family, adolescence, and life in the suburbs.
